Big +1 >>>>> >>>>> Let me know how I can help. >>>>> >>>>> On Jul 21, 2011, at 9:40 AM, seba.wag...@gmail.com wrote: >>>>> >>>>>> We would like to propose Openmeetings project to join the incubator. >>>>>> >>>>>> Full Proposal: >>>>>> http://wiki.apache.org/incubator/OpenmeetingsProposal >>>>>> >>>>>> Quick summary: >>>>>> OpenMeetings is Web Conferencing application that fits into >>>>>> educational or business sector. You can make conference sessions in >>>>>> different room-types with up to 100 peoples in a Room. It contains all >>>>>> main features of Web Conferencing: Audio/Video, Whiteboard, Screen >>>>>> Sharing, Chat and Moderation System. It is translated into more then >>>>>> 30 languages and its a basic goal of OpenMeetings to be easy to embed >>>>>> into existing environments. Currently, there >>>>>>>> are no products which successfully use the codec for video >>>>>>>> communication. Video-phone encodes and decodes the stream in >>>>>>>> real-time, adopts the quality with regard to network conditions (e.g. >>>>>>>> lost packet rate) and tries to minimize subjective effects of network >>>>>>>> errors - the list of requirements is broader than for media players >>>>>>>> Theora is mostly used. The work [2] says suggests using hardware >>>>>>>> implementations for Theora codec because, otherwise "a computational >>>>>>>> performance too high to be implemented in the camera by the universal >>>>>>>> processor". >>>>>>>> >>>>>>>> So at least it requires some time and testing before I can say that >>>>>>>> Theora-based solution is feasible.
